Boot data

S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 15 SP5 LPAR mode z/VM guest KVM guest

To boot Linux®, you generally need a kernel image, boot loader code, kernel parameters, and an initial RAM disk image.

For the z/VM® reader, as a sequential I/O boot device, the order in which this data is provided is significant. For random access devices there is no required order.

On S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 15 SP5, kernel images are installed into the /boot directory and are named image-<version>. For information about where to find the images and how to start an installation, see SUSE Linux Enterprise Server 15 SP5 Deployment Guide.
